Quite a few coffins, containing remains of deceased parties having living relatives in Saint John city are being exhumed at the Old Burying Ground and reinterred in Rural Cemetery (Fernhill Cemetery) Members of the family of late Hugh JOHNSON were recently thus transplanted. Yesterday, Alex. LOCKHART had the remains of Edward LOCKHART his father and Margaret Eliza LOCKHART and James Henry LOCKHART, his sister and brother, respectively taken up and transferred to the Rural Cemetery. By an odd co-incidence, Edward Lockhart who was 48 years old at the time of his first burial on 27th Oct. 1833 is thus reinterred on the 48th anniversary of that event.
